Transaction 0962500c1184fb8014964b60987a91a947893f69f9a59cc1e4d41af8b81f5c9e
1 Input
1 Output
-
0962500c1184fb8014964b60987a91a947893f69f9a59cc1e4d41af8b81f5c9e:0
- value
- 674728
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 23bdb951d498d42e8a99d28f46e64ab5b227eb03 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14FyvxoRe28mHttnHA7dt7urcArUtm8GJX